Joe Compeleo

Joe Compeleo, of The Villages, FL, was born in Wilco, West Virginia on September 16, 1941 and passed away on Monday, April 10, 2017. Joe was a proud Army Veteran. Joe is survived by his wife, Pat, and two children Sherry (Wayne) and Terry (Jennifer) and two grandchildren Sean and Claire. Joe and Pat were married on April 16, 1966. They lived and raised their family in Plymouth, Michigan. Joe retired from Hostess Cake after working there for 36 years, Joe and Pat moved to The Villages (Piedmont) in October, 2002. They are members of The Villages Vintage Car Club.

The family would like to request in lieu of flowers, please make a donation to Cornerstone, The Villages Hospice House in his memory.

Visitation will be held on Wednesday, April 12, 2017 from 9 – 11 a.m., with a Memorial Service starting at 11 a.m. at the Chapel of Beyers Funeral Home, Lady Lake. Thank you for your love and support, The Compeleo Family.
